About

Sara Piro is a scholar working on Cancer Research, Health, Toxicology and Mutagenesis and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health. According to data from OpenAlex, Sara Piro has authored 30 papers receiving a total of 494 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 10 papers in Cancer Research, 10 papers in Health, Toxicology and Mutagenesis and 8 papers in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health. Recurrent topics in Sara Piro’s work include Carcinogens and Genotoxicity Assessment (10 papers), Air Quality and Health Impacts (5 papers) and Occupational and environmental lung diseases (4 papers). Sara Piro is often cited by papers focused on Carcinogens and Genotoxicity Assessment (10 papers), Air Quality and Health Impacts (5 papers) and Occupational and environmental lung diseases (4 papers). Sara Piro collaborates with scholars based in Italy, United States and France. Sara Piro's co-authors include Marco Peluso, Armelle Munnia, Marcello Ceppi, Suleeporn Sangrajrang, Petcharin Srivatanakul, Adisorn Jedpiyawongse, Paolo Boffetta, Giuseppe Matullo, Roger W. Giese and Alessandra Allione and has published in prestigious journals such as The Science of The Total Environment, Environmental Health Perspectives and International Journal of Cancer.
